Score 90/100 · Drink 1994-2009, Robert Parker, Dec 1992
Voge is now making two cuvees of Cornas - his Cuvee Barriques, which is aged in small new oak casks, and his Cuvee Vieilles Vignes, made from 75-80 year old vines. The superb 1989 Cornas-Vieilles Vignes exhibits an opaque dark ruby/garnet color, and a rich, sweet nose of roasted nuts, herbs, and black fruits. In the mouth, it possesses the expansive, full-bodied, chewy richness that comes from old vine Syrah, plenty of soft tannins, low acidity, and a fat, heady, spicy, super-concentrated finish. Approachable now, this wine should age effortlessly for another 10-15 years. Importer: World Shippers and Importers, Philadelphia, PA.
